阿里云服务器搭建WordPress站点(2)

接上文从零开始在云服务器中搭建WordPress站点(1)--准备 http://www.meiyingqishi.cn/daijinquan/86.html

这一节继续安装配置WordPress的运行环境
首先登陆WordPress官网(https://cn.wordpress.org/)
当前最新版本5.04,系统要求为PHP7.3及以上,数据库MySQL5.6及以上或MariaDb10.0及以上。据此,我们选择安装PHP7.3和MySQL5.7。

一、安装PHP7.3
1)安装software-properties-common:

sudo apt-get install software-properties-common

2)添加php的PPA源:

sudo add-apt-repositoryppa:ondrej/php

3)更新源:

sudo apt-get update

4)安装php7.3:

sudo apt-get install -y php7.3

5)安装PHP FastCGI 进程管理器:

sudo apt-get -y install php7.3-fpm

6)由于采用MySQL做为数据库,还需要安装php7.3-mysql:

sudo apt-get -y install php7.3-mysql

7)最后,安装GD图形库:

sudo apt-get install php7.3-gd

至此,PHP安装完成。

 

二、安装MySQL5.7
1)在mysql官网下载MySQL APTRepository
(http://dev.mysql.com/downloads/repo/apt/)

2)用WinSCP等远程工具将本地下载的文件上传到服务器

3)安装此deb文件

sudo dpkg-i mysql-apt-config_0.8.13-1_all.deb

随后在打开的安装界面中选择5.7

4)升级源
sudo apt-get update

5)安装mysql
sudo apt-get install mysql-server
进入package configuration,输入数据库root用户的密码,tab到ok,回车确定

6)查看状态
sudo service mysql status

三、在MySQL中创建WordPress的数据库
1)登录数据库
mysql -u root -p

2)创建名为wordpress的数据库

CREATE DATABASE wordpress DEFAULT CHARACTER SETutf8 COLLATE utf8_unicode_ci;

3)为数据库wordpress设置访问密码

GRANT ALL ON wordpress.* TO'wordpressuser'@'localhost' IDENTIFIED BY 'password';

4)FLUSH PRIVILEGES;

5)退出MySQL

quit

至此,MySQL安装配置完成。待续。。。